Top 5 Things To Do In Auburn & Beyond With Kids This Week

There is lots of fun happening in Central MA February 17 - 23

By Ashley Clifford - Auburn Macaroni KID Publisher February 16, 2025

Every week, Macaroni KID Auburn shares our picks for five things to do with your kids in Auburn and Beyond over the coming week. 

Here are Macaroni KID Auburn's picks for the five things to do in Central MA with kids this week. Click on the links for all the details!


1. The BaNannies (Charlton)

Stop into Charlton Public Library and join a performance of The Banannies! The Banannies are a mother-daughter duo passionate about nurturing little minds through music, movement, and laughter. They provide multi-sensory activities such as dancing, instrument play, puppet shows, singing, and more! This program is best for ages 0-7, but all ages are welcome!  February 19, 10:30 - 11:15 AM. Free, Drop In.


2.  Ed the Wizard - Alchemy Lab (Dudley)

Join Ed the Wizard in his Alchemy Lab!  You will be able to watch, volunteer, and learn as Ed the Wizard performs magic tricks using everyday household items.  With vanishes and transfigurations, Ed the Wizard describes this program as a place "where Harry Potter meets real science."  This program is ideal for children ages 7 and up with a grown-up. February 19, 10:30  - 11:15 AM, Free, Drop In.


3. Pigeon Storytime (Webster)

Mo Willem's Pigeon will be joining Gladys E. Kelly Public Library for a story, craft, and photos! February 21, 10:00 - 11:00 AM. Free, Drop In.


4. Free Movie Friday for Kids: Harold and the Purple Crayon (Sutton)

Head to Sutton Public Library for snacks and a screening of Harold and the Purple Crayon (PG)! For ages 5-12.  February 21, 1:00 - 3:30 PM. Free, Drop In.


5. Elsa and Anna - The Snow Sisters (Webster)

Come to the Gladys E. Kelly Public Library for a magical hour including a storytime, sing-a-long, and photos with the Snow Sisters from Alyssa's Happily Ever Afters.  February 22, 11:30 - 12:30 PM. Free, Drop In.
